Doctor's answer (1)
Dr. Yang Ziqi
Drinking water infused with black tea and astragalus not only helps replenish qi and strengthen the spleen, and resist fatigue, but also aids in promoting diuresis and reducing edema, thereby contributing to an overall improvement in health. 1. **Replenishing Qi and Strengthening the Spleen**: Astragalus, a traditional Chinese herb, functions to replenish qi, strengthen the spleen, promote diuresis, and reduce edema. Black tea has a warming effect on the stomach and spleen. Combining the two enhances their action in replenishing qi and strengthening the spleen, helping to improve indigestion and poor appetite. 2. **Anti-Fatigue**: Black tea contains components such as caffeine that can refresh the mind and relieve fatigue, while astragalus also has anti-fatigue properties. When steeped together, their combined effect enhances fatigue resistance, helping to improve work efficiency and quality of life. 3. **Promoting Diuresis and Reducing Edema**: The caffeine in black tea can dilate the tiny blood vessels in the kidneys, inhibit water reabsorption in the renal tubules, and increase urine output. Astragalus also has a diuretic and edema-reducing effect. Together, they help eliminate excess fluid from the body. It is recommended to use this infusion only after medical consultation and under a physician's guidance to avoid any adverse effects.
